The Connectivity Standard Alliance (CSA) continues to advance Zigbee protocol, now deployed in more than a billion products worldwide. The latest Zigbee 4.0 release delivers impactful improvements for both residential and commercial IoT environments. These include proactive security updates aligned to the evolving international security standards such as CRA EU, EN 18031 and Singapore CSA, extended network range through Sub-GHz support, large-scale device commissioning, device commissioning and control via Zigbee Direct, and the foundation for coexistence with Smart Energy devices.

Key Enhancements in Zigbee 4.0
Security Enhancements Across Device & Network Layers
Zigbee 4.0 introduces modernized security controls including Dynamic Link Key, Device Interview, formalized parent selection, restricted mode, hardened onboarding, and enhanced Trust Center handling of device authentication and swap-outs.
Smart Energy Coexistence
Zigbee 4.0 also includes Smart Energy Authentication Level Control. Zigbee devices with a sufficient level of security can be on the same network as Smart Energy devices, and each device on the network is able to determine whether it wants to communicate with other devices based on their security level and ecosystem Trust Center policy. Smart Energy Authentication Level Control improvements enable the Trust Center to identify the level of authentication on each device to aid partner devices in communicating only with the required level of security.
Batch Commissioning Improvements
Enhanced batch commissioning supports simultaneous authentication and configuration of device groups, reducing commissioning time and network load in multi-device environments such as hotels, MDUs, utilities, and large commercial spaces.
Zigbee Direct Commissioning and Control
Bluetooth Low Energy-based onboarding allows devices to be joined and configured using smartphones or other BLE-enabled devices, removing friction from both consumer and technician workflows without requiring custom BLE development.
Sub-GHz Support for EU and North America
The addition of 800 MHz (EU) and 900 MHz (NA) PHY bands expands network range and improves penetration in structures where 2.4 GHz can be less reliable. This benefits both residential smart home deployments and commercial installations operating in RF-challenging environments.

About ZBOSS
ZBOSS is a hardware agnostic, cross-platform, high-performance Zigbee® software protocol stack developed by DSR Corporation. ZBOSS Zigbee PRO 2023 and Sub-GHz are Connectivity Standards Alliance certified golden units. It features flexible build and run time configuration for all device roles, fixed memory footprint, CI/CD testing and development tools, and easy-to-use API for rapid application development. ZBOSS runs on Linux, RTOS, and bare metal. ZBOSS supports multiple SoCs, MCUs and transceivers from Nordic Semiconductor, Espressif, Texas Instruments, NXP, Silicon Labs, Qorvo, Telink, Synopsys, Microchip, and other chip vendors. Moreover, tens of millions of Zigbee®3.0 certified devices are powered by ZBOSS.
